Abstract

Solid base catalysts and their use for the base-catalyzed depolymerization (BCD) of lignin to compounds such as aromatics are presented herein. Exemplary catalysts include layered double hydroxides (LDHs) as recyclable, heterogeneous catalysts for BCD of lignin.

Claims (17)

1. A method for degrading lignin, comprising:

contacting a stream consisting essentially of lignin with a layered double hydroxide (LDH) catalyst in the presence of a liquid solvent to produce a lignin degradation product; and

isolating the lignin degradation product, wherein:

the LDH catalyst comprises hydrotalcite (HTC) and nickel (Ni),

an amount of the Ni combined with the HTC is between 5 wt % Ni/HTC and 15 wt % Ni/HTC, and

the lignin degradation product comprises at least one of an aromatic or an alkane.

2. The method of claim 1 , wherein the liquid solvent comprises at least one of an aqueous solvent or an organic solvent.

3. The method of claim 2 , wherein the liquid solvent is methyl isobutyl ketone.

4. The method of claim 2 , wherein the liquid solvent is ethanol.

5. The method of claim 2 , wherein the liquid solvent is water.

6. The method of claim 1 , wherein the contacting is carried out at a temperature between 200° C. and 400° C.

7. The method of claim 1 , wherein the contacting is carried out at a temperature of at least 200° C.

8. The method of claim 7 , wherein the contacting is carried out for less than one hour.

9. The method of claim 1 , wherein the contacting is carried out for at least 15 minutes.

10. The method of claim 1 , further comprising removing the LDH catalyst from the liquid solvent by filtration.

11. The method of claim 1 , wherein the nickel is in a form of a water-soluble nickel salt.

12. The method of claim 11 , wherein the water-soluble nickel salt is nickel nitrate.
